Recirculating Cascades

Excellent for families and low-maintenance seekers, a pondless waterfall offers the beauty of moving water without standing pools—making it child-friendly. These eco-friendly water features use a hidden reservoir and water feature pump to recirculate water, reducing waste and maintenance. Designed with native plants for water features and natural stone, they blend into the outdoor living space while requiring minimal seasonal upkeep.

  • Savor the sound of water without concerns about stagnant pools or algae
  • Benefit from easier water feature maintenance and winterization

How the Water Feature Installation Process in Bellevue WA

Initial Assessment

Every successful water feature installation starts with a thorough site evaluation by a certified landscape architect or experienced local Bellevue contractors. They’ll analyze sunlight, soil, drainage, and proximity to utilities to create a custom water feature design that aligns with your vision and terrain. You’ll receive 2D or 3D renderings, material samples, and a detailed plan that includes hardscape integration and water feature lighting options.

  • Go over your goals for outdoor living space functionality and aesthetics
  • Identify ideal zones for backyard water feature placement

Regulatory Compliance

Handling Bellevue WA permit requirements is crucial for any water feature installation involving excavation, electrical work, or stormwater discharge. A licensed irrigation contractor or Bellevue landscaping company will typically manage this process, ensuring compliance with city codes and stormwater management regulations. Skipping permits can lead to fines or failed inspections, so always hire pros who know the local rules.

Foundation Work

Once permits are approved, crews begin excavation, shaping the terrain for your pond installation Bellevue-style or pondless waterfall. Precise grading ensures proper water flow, while PVC or flexible tubing creates a durable plumbing setup connected to the water feature pump. This phase also includes installing liners, reservoirs, and electrical conduits for future water feature lighting and pump operation.

System Check

Before project completion, your water feature contractor runs a full system test to verify pump performance, water circulation, and electrical safety. They’ll adjust flow rates, position rocks, and fine-tune water feature lighting for optimal effect. You’ll receive a walkthrough covering year-round water feature care, seasonal maintenance, and emergency troubleshooting for your new outdoor fountain installation.

Maintenance and Care

Routine Maintenance Timing

Following a consistent cleaning routine protects your landscape water feature appearing pristine and functioning smoothly all year. Spring and fall are key times for deep cleaning, especially in the Pacific Northwest climate where debris buildup is common.

  • Clear twigs every monthly
  • Inspect water levels and clarity every 7 days
  • Arrange professional detailing twice annually

Pump and Filter Upkeep

Protecting the durability of your water feature pump is essential for reliable water flow and energy efficiency. A clogged or poorly maintained filter can overwork your system, leading to costly water feature repair or early replacement.

  • Service the pump filter every 4–6 weeks
  • Test for leaks indicating pump stress
  • Upgrade pumps every with professional guidance

Natural Algae Reduction Tactics

Reduce unsightly algae growth with a balanced mix of canopy management and chemical-free treatments tailored to your backyard water feature. Incorporating native plants for water features helps naturally balance nutrients and inhibit algae blooms in Bellevue’s moist environment.

Winterizing in Pacific Northwest

Given the mild Pacific Northwest climate, proper winterization is still recommended for year-round water feature care. Shutting down your pondless waterfall or fountain properly prevents ice from warping liners, pumps, and plumbing during unexpected cold snaps.

  • Partially empty the system based on feature type
  • Relocate the water feature pump indoors
  • Guard exposed components from rain

Pricing Insights for Water Features

Standard Pricing Benchmarks

Residential clients can expect to spend between $3,500 and $15,000 for a durable outdoor fountain installation or pond installation Bellevue. Smaller pondless waterfall designs offer look here an cost-efficient solution, while elaborate waterfall design or commercial water feature installation can exceed $20,000 depending on scale and complexity.

Tailored Feature Budget Drivers

Personalized aquatic elements costs vary widely based on scale, materials, and built-in elements. Working with a certified landscape architect or experienced Bellevue landscaping company ensures your vision stays within budget without sacrificing quality or long-term value.

Material and Equipment Expenses

Durable stone, liner types, and advanced water feature pump systems noticeably impact overall pricing. LED water feature lighting, automated controls, and stormwater management components also add to the upfront investment but enhance both safety and aesthetic appeal in your outdoor living space.

Long-Term Maintenance Budgeting

Budgeting for routine water feature maintenance and occasional water feature repair ensures your investment remains enjoyable for years. Annual service contracts with local Bellevue contractors provide peace of mind and help manage emergency issues before they escalate into costly overhauls.

  • Budget $200–$600 annually for repairs
  • Factor in energy costs for pumps
  • Extend equipment life with proactive care

Bellevue-Specific Considerations

How Pacific Northwest Climate Affects Water Features

The damp Pacific Northwest climate, water features in Bellevue must be designed to handle regular rainfall and high humidity without becoming stagnant or overwhelming drainage systems. A licensed irrigation contractor or experienced water feature contractor can integrate smart overflow controls and water circulation to maintain balance even during heavy autumn rains.

Soil Drainage Challenges

Local compacted soil creates runoff challenges that demand professional grading and subsurface planning. Without proper stormwater management, your backyard water feature could face flooding, liner stress, or erosion—issues expert residential water features installers are trained to prevent.

  • Amend soil with gravel
  • Incorporate French drains or dry wells as needed
  • Consult a certified landscape architect for complex sites

Local Legal and Safety Rules

In preparation for any pond installation Bellevue or large-scale waterfall design, you must review current Bellevue WA permit requirements for excavation, electrical components, and water usage. Commercial water feature installation and even some residential projects may need approval to ensure compliance with local safety and environmental standards.

Sustainable Landscaping with Indigenous Species

Featuring native plants for water features enhances biodiversity and supports sustainable landscaping goals across the region. Plants like rushes, sedges, and native iris thrive in Bellevue’s soil and moisture conditions, requiring less care while attracting beneficial wildlife to your eco-friendly water features or low-maintenance water features.

  • Choose plants adapted to water-adjacent zones
  • Boost habitat value with regional species
  • Avoid invasive exotics to protect local balance
